Originally Posted by Edgeflhtci
In the grand scheme a tap isn't truly needed. It's just one of those tools that make the job at hand easier to deal with. Tapping the hole first relieves the amount of torque you would otherwise place on the mounts. Being that they are plastic, they will snap off and then you have new problem to deal with ;-)

Edge
I just replaced all three on my ultra. We are talking about plastic! I broke the first insert by trying to install it backwards. The slot is NOT for a screw driver. The slot goes into the fairing first. I got the information that tapping is not need from the HD dealer after I went back to buy a replacement.
The installation of these inserts is simple. Use your regular windshield screw and a torx screwdriver. They screw in easy!
